I was watching CSPAN (I think) about a year or so ago (age blurs the time).
There was a discussion on photo journalism and one fellow was bemoainng the fact
of the digital age bringing the in camera deletion.  His point was that from a
perspective to conserve space you could delete an un-important shot that later
might be news worthy.

His case in point was a shot he had taken of a presidential public press the
flesh meeting.  Nothing of note in the picture.   Quite some time later the
Monica thing hits the fan for Clinton.  The non-newsworthy shot he had taken
long ago has Monica trailing behind and to the left.  At the time, not that
important of a picture, later on, a minor piece of history.
